MEAG acquires US forest the size of Ibiza

MEAG has acquired 60,000 hectares of pine forests in the south of the US, the size of the island of Ibiza, for a middle triple-digit million US dollar figure.

The investments into forestry is a way of diversifying portfolios, the asset manager said, adding that sustainably managed forests have the potential to deliver positive impacts on different environmental, social and governance aspects.

Recently, MEAG also acquired a forest in New Zealand as part of building its timberland portfolio.
